Do you think that there are others Who've also met lifetimes ago who continue to find each other over and over and over again Throughout the courses of their lives Teach and grow and mold and flow Piecing fleeting moments together In order to create a reality That is altogether ours entirely Existentialism and bourbon on Saturday Pancakes and prayer filled Sunday mornings We'll hold church between my thighs and remember what it's like To believe in something other than God.
